Hanging Pig hand-madeLimited Edition of 50 The power of Roger Ballens theatrical photography lies in its ability to play on the human psyche. The distinction between photography and documentary falls away through the use of monochromatic colors, throwing the audiences perception of reality into chaos when combined with specific psychological elements.
